Green Commodes: Water Saving Technology for Every Home
Water is a precious commodity that needs to be conserved responsibly. Traditional toilets can consume a considerable amount of water with each flush, contributing to water shortages and environmental concerns. Thankfully, eco-friendly toilets are emerging as a brilliant solution to address this issue. These modern fixtures utilize low-flow technology to dramatically decrease water consumption without compromising flushing performance.
Including dual-flush systems that allow you to choose the amount of water used based on the type of waste to dry toilets that transform waste into valuable fertilizer, eco-friendly options suit a range of needs and preferences.
By making an eco-friendly toilet, you can make a meaningful difference on the environment while also conserving money on your water bill. It's a wise investment for both your pocketbook and the planet.

Contemporary Toilets with Integrated Odor Control
Today's toilet systems are becoming increasingly sophisticated, incorporating innovative designs to enhance comfort and hygiene. One particularly noteworthy advancement is the integration of odor control directly into the toilet itself. This eliminates the reliance on aerosols, providing a more natural approach to odor management.
These modern toilets often employ advanced mechanisms that detect and neutralize unpleasant smells in real time. Some models utilize ventilation systems to effectively remove odor molecules from the bathroom air, while others incorporate catalytic converters to trap and eliminate odors at their source. The result is a consistently fresh and pleasant bathroom environment.
